State | Degrees Awarded |
---|---|
Washington | 2,041 |
California | 10,294 |
Oregon | 1,020 |
Nevada | 1,575 |
Hawaii | 183 |

Cosmetology Concentrations
Major | Annual Graduates |
---|---|
General Cosmetology/Cosmetologist | 50,210 |
Aesthetician/Esthetician & Skin Care Specialist | 40,040 |
Nail Technician/Specialist & Manicurist | 13,960 |
Barbering/Barber | 9,893 |
Facial Treatment Specialist/Facialist | 2,907 |
Other Cosmetology and Related Personal Grooming Arts | 2,184 |
Master Aesthetician/Esthetician | 1,729 |
Hair Styling/Stylist & Hair Design | 1,238 |
Cosmetology, Barber/Styling, & Nail Instructor | 1,230 |
Make-Up Artist/Specialist | 440 |
Electrolysis/Electrology & Electrolysis Technician | 354 |
Salon/Beauty Salon Management/Manager | 336 |
Permanent Cosmetics/Makeup & Tattooing | 90 |
